FAR FROM THE MADDING CROWD

by Thomas Hardy; Bel Mooney

Illustrated by Peter Reddick

Published by Folio Society. 1990

Nearly fine condition. Introduction by Bel Mooney. Mustard cloth, corn dolly motif on front cover. Top edge mustard. B/w wood engravings.

Fourth printing. A lovely copy contained in publisher's slipcase with no discernible faults.
